An accomplishment he values highly is being admitted as a fellow into the American Board of Criminal Lawyers — only the fourth attorney from Utah to be so honored. (The others are Ron Yengich, Stephen McCaughey and Brooke Wells, who is now a U.S. magistrate judge.)

Simms and Trystan Smith, a fellow member of the Utah Minority Bar Association, were instrumental in creating the Utah Pledge to Racial and Ethnic Diversity of Utah's Legal Employers in 2003. Since then, many firms have signed on, promising to recruit, train and provide advancement opportunities for minorities.

"When I was young and trying to figure out what I wanted to be, my hero was Thurgood Marshall (the first black person to serve on the U.S. Supreme Court and a highly respected jurist)," Simms said. "I saw he could be successful and be top in his profession. I thought if Thurgood Marshall could make it to the highest level, I could be a pretty good lawyer and help people."
